What?! I was filled in surgery!!

I went for my "first fill" the other day only to find out that I had already had 5cc in my 10cc band. I was shocked. Leading up to the "fill" I was starving and eating more than I should have with NO problems. My Dr. said he always fills the band during surgery, I had no idea. I was thinking....well why the heck am I so hungry then? So I got another 1cc to bring me up to 6cc total and I am still not feeling restriction. I am calling in the morning and going for another fill this week... I hope. This is just crazy though. Has anyone had a similar situation? I am bit discouraged now that I know I was filled and eating good amounts of food with no problems. My weight loss had stopped and I am feeling down for sure. I hope my next fill helps!

It is really not that uncommon for the larger bands - 10cc+ to be filled during surgery; it actually helps for many in advancing fills & getting to restriction sooner.

I had 5cc's put in surgery - I could not imagine having none & waiting what took (In my mind = forever) longer than 5 months to get to the proper restriction. For me, I needed 8.5cc's in my 10cc band before I recognized "true restriction".

I have a 10cc band and had 4cc's at the time of surgery. I am scheduled for a fill on 5/19. I feel some restriction but still get hungry at times. I am hoping that my fill works. I don't want to keep going back too many times. But, I will see how it goes.
